Manchester-based L&G Childcare To Purchase Third Site Following £200,000 Funding From Santander

Altrincham-based nursery operator L&G Childcare, which currently has two established nurseries in the North West, has acquired Bungalow Day Nursery in Denton following £200,000 funding from Santander Business Banking. The long-term plan for the business is to add an additional two nurseries as the group capitalises on strong demand for high-quality childcare in Greater Manchester and across Cheshire.

The family owned business has operated nurseries for over 12 years. Currently run by Gary and Lisa Kirkwood and their daughter Natasha, the business employs over 30 members of staff and looks after over 120 children. They acquired Heathfield House Day Nursery in 2006 and Little Weavers Day Nursery in 2012 located in Warrington and Northwich respectively.

With the existing two nurseries now well established, the funding from Santander Business Banking was used to purchase Bungalow Day Nursery in July this year. The new site will enable them to offer a high standard of childcare for up to 50 more children in the Denton area. They are committed to promoting healthy eating, outdoor activities, quality education and family values. They have already completely refurbished the setting with major redecoration inside and installation of a beautiful astro turfed outside area which has become a real feature for the children.
